The WTA Bayonne was a WTA Tour affiliated women's tennis tournament held from 1989–1992 in Bayonne, France. It was also known as the Whirlpool Open, owing to its sponsor from 1991–1992.

During the event's first two years there was a total of US$100,000 on offer to players; during the final two years, when it was upgraded from a WTA Tier V to a WTA Tier IV event, the total prize fund was increased to $150,000. The inaugural event was held on indoor hard courts; the final three were held on indoor carpet.

Singles

edit
Year Tournament name Champions Runners-up Score
1989 Open de la Côte Basque Bulgaria  Katerina Maleeva Spain  Conchita Martínez 6–2, 6–2
1990 Tournoi de Bayonne France  Nathalie Tauziat West Germany  Anke Huber 6–3, 7–6
1991 Open Whirlpool-Ville de Bayonne Switzerland  Manuela Maleeva-Fragnière Georgia (country)  Leila Meskhi 4–6, 6–3, 6–4
1992 Open Whirlpool Ville de Bayonne Switzerland  Manuela Maleeva-Fragnière France  Nathalie Tauziat 6–7, 6–2, 6–3
